Analysis

In 2020, human capital per capita in Rwanda stood at 5,907 current US$.

Compared with earlier readings it is down 3.6% on the previous year and up 52.2% over ten years.

Over the whole period, human capital per capita in Rwanda peaked at 6,129 current US$ in 2019 and was at its lowest, 816.59 current US$, in 1996.

Rwanda ranks 128th of 150 countries on this measure, in the bottom quarter.

The series is highly variable year to year, so single readings are best treated with caution.
